Keith D. Holloway, D.B.A., is a Senior Director Analyst specializing in AI Strategy and Software Engineering Leadership. He is a thought leader, researcher, and practitioner with expertise in AI integration, cloud architecture, and organizational behavior. His work focuses on helping organizations adopt AI responsibly, improve software development practices, and optimize engineering team performance. He helps software engineering leaders build, execute, and refine their strategies in software development, leadership, agility and artificial intelligence.
Keith is an active researcher in organizational behavior and leadership, contributing to conferences, publications, and seminars. His research explores how team culture influences performance, change management, and the future of AI-driven organizations.
Keith has 30 years of experience leading software engineering teams, driving AI adoption, and guiding organizations through digital transformation. His career has spanned large enterprises, government contractors, and technology startups, allowing him to develop a versatile approach to leadership and innovation.
He has served in roles ranging from cloud solutions architect and software engineering manager to director-level leadership, overseeing teams that develop AI-driven software solutions, cloud infrastructure, and enterprise-scale applications. His work has involved building engineering organizations from the ground up, introducing AI to solve complex business problems, and ensuring compliance with industry standards and security frameworks.
Keith has also played a key role in mentoring engineers, creating structured software development lifecycles, and fostering team cultures that emphasize trust, curiosity, and continuous learning. His approach to leadership is both strategic and hands-on, ensuring that technology is used effectively while empowering individuals to grow and thrive in their careers.
In addition to his work in industry, Keith has been a speaker, mentor, and academic contributor, helping to shape conversations around AI adoption, software engineering culture, and the future of leadership in tech.
